Handover — Kestrelcache bloom filter

Hey, quick brain dump before I'm out. The bloom filter sitting in front of the Kestrelcache KV store is there purely to skip lookups for keys we know don't exist. False-positive rate crept up last month because the filter wasn't resized after the key count doubled — I bumped the capacity and rebuilt it Tuesday. If support asks why misses got cheaper, that's why. Current filter settings are these.

deployment values, kawip-kafog:
belath:
  pin: 3709
  tenant: ulaox
  seal: seal_25075386
  metrics_host: metrics.belath.halixhq.test
  standby_team: gormir
  escalation: wenys-fenwyn
  nonce: 26e5f7

Ticket: Fleet fuel-usage report failing with auth errors. New team members, context: the weekly fuel report for the Harrowgate depot pulls consumption data from the Gaskell telemetry service. The service token expired on the 1st, so every run since has returned 403s and the report emails went out empty. Long-term fix is moving to auto-rotating credentials, tracked separately. For now, the Gaskell team issued a fresh key for the reporting job; configure it as shown below.

app token of tagug-hahaf = kto2_9v

Subject: DR drill — Swiftvane parcel-tracking webhook

Team,

Thursday's drill will fail over the Swiftvane webhook dispatcher from the Norholt region to the Eastmere standby. Please verify delivery receipts resume within five minutes and that no duplicate tracking events reach partners. Rollback criteria are in the drill plan. Restoring the standby's signing store during the drill requires the recovery passphrase, recorded immediately below.

strongbox words: druath-quenael

Minutes — Management Meeting, Orvath Holdings

Present: Keld, Mirra, Tovan. Agenda: retirement of the Fennick product line. Decision: production ceases end of Q2; spares supported 18 months. Keld to draft customer notices; Mirra to reassign the Dalhurst team. Tooling to be sold or scrapped by year end. Board approval requested at next session. One item follows for board eyes only.

internal memo for kaduf-tawip: Raldorox Logistics plans to lower the Sorix list price by 50 percent in July.